Understanding the Basics of Plinko
The fundamental principle behind plinko is straightforward: a puck is dropped from the top of a board filled with pegs. As it descends, the puck randomly deflects left or right with each peg it encounters. This chaotic bounce creates an unpredictable path, ultimately leading the puck to land in one of several collection bins at the bottom, each offering a different payout multiplier. The larger the multiplier, the rarer it is to land in that specific bin. Knowledge of how the multipliers are distributed is key to informed gameplay.
Before each drop, a player selects a bet amount. The higher the bet, the potentially larger the win, but also the greater the risk. Some variations of plinko also introduce a ‘risk level’ setting, allowing players to adjust the volatility of the game – higher risk levels usually mean larger multipliers but a lower probability of hitting those high-paying slots. Understanding these variables is crucial for tailoring your approach to the game and managing your bankroll.
The Role of Randomness and Probability
Plinko is inherently a game of chance, meaning the outcome of each drop is determined by random factors. The placement of the pegs and the physics governing the puck’s bounce generate an unpredictable series of deflections. While strategy doesn’t guarantee a win, understanding the underlying probabilities can help players make informed decisions. For example, recognizing that higher-multiplier slots are rarer and require a bit of luck to hit is important. A purely superstitious approach will likely be less successful than a mindful understanding of the game’s elementary statistical nature.

Bankroll Management and Risk Assessment
Effective bankroll management is critical in any gambling game, and plinko is no different. Before you start playing, determine a budget and stick to it. Avoid chasing losses, as this can quickly deplete your funds. Additionally, it’s essential to understand the risk associated with each bet. Higher-risk bets offer larger potential rewards but also have a lower probability of success. Responsible players carefully assess their risk tolerance and adjust their bets accordingly. Doing this allows players to have more playing time and less emotional swings from potential wins or losses.
Consider setting a session limit – a maximum amount of time you’ll spend playing. This helps prevent impulsive decisions and ensures that you don’t overspend. Also, avoid betting more than a small percentage of your bankroll on any single drop. A general rule of thumb is to wager no more than 1-5% of your total bankroll per play.
